NAU Policy on Acceptance of AGECs and TGECCs
              
AGECs

For best progression through any degree program, students should work with the transfer information available and a community college advisor to make the best course choices within an AGEC.
     
Completion of the AGEC will be fully applicable to most baccalaureate degrees, however, students completing the AGEC will still be required to fulfill lower-division requirements and prerequisites within their school or college and major/minor area of study. In order to most efficiently complete a degree program, students should select courses to meet the AGEC requirements that will also fulfill program requirements in the school/college and major they intend to pursue upon transfer.

Community college students who are undecided about which of the Arizona public universities they plan to attend or what program of study they intend to pursue are advised to complete the AGEC.

TGECCs

Transfer General Education Core Curriculum (TGECC) was the agreed upon common general education curriculum structure for transfer that preceded the AGEC. The TGECC is a 41-hour curriculum which, properly certified on transcripts, will continue to be accepted at NAU and will satisfy the liberal studies requirements.

Noncompletion of AGECs or TGECCs

If transfer students have not completed their AGEC or TGECC (with official certification on transcripts) courses will be evaluated on a course by course basis.
